Happy August 1st and Simcoe Day for our Toronto Friends and Family
Today marks the start of our fifth month in the Yukon, and 6 months since we left Ontario - it is hard to believe that it has already been this long. Looking back through the blog postings and through all the photos that haven't made it onto the website, it has been an adventure of a lifetime - but in many ways it has only begun.
So at the beginning of the last month in a typical summer, we have been asking locals what to expect in August. An often heard answer is, it can snow any month in the Yukon (we guess that includes August); we are told that it can be hit or miss for good weather, but we are headed into fall now. The days are still long enough that we don't get to see stars (because it doesn't get dark enough), but maybe soon if we stay up late enough we will get to wish upon the first star of about 4 months - looking forward to that moment for sure.
